The National Monuments Service's description

Situated on a very slight rise in gently undulating pasture. Natural ground level falls away from the site on the NE side. Oval flat-topped mound (dims. top 4.5m NW-SE; 2.5m NE-SW; base 10m NW-SE; 7.5m NE-SW; H 1.2-1.6m) of earth and stone. There is no fosse visible at ground level. The mound is sod-covered and clear of overgrowth. According to Timoney (1984, 322, no. 1) 'There is a local belief that this barrow may be of nineteenth century date.’
